I wouldn't worry about 20 miles. I highly doubt any damage was done. Even if it was revved high and launched a few times it will be fine. If it had 100 hard miles it would be a different story. If your worried about early clutch failure tell them and get it in writing that they will replace the clutch no questions asked if it fails within 20k or so miles.
Sounds to me like the dealership is doing everything they can and I would work with them. Your concern should be on the future not the past and I would ask for a written ackowledgement that the car may have been abused and any warranty work WILL be performed if necessary. (assuming you don't mod it).
